In this honest and eye-opening episode, we unpack the myths surrounding menopause and the confusion so many women face when trying to care for their health during this stage of life. Ash and Sarah Armstrong are joined by Julie and Keli (who went through the Transform program and are now Transform coaches) who share their personal experiences navigating menopause, unlearning misinformation, and rebuilding trust in their bodies. Together, they talk about the impact of chronic dieting, food rules, and societal pressure on women’s health. And how shifting toward intentional eating, strength training, and supportive habits changed everything. Julie and Keli open up about what they once believed, what actually didn’t work, and the mindset shifts that helped them regain energy, confidence, and control. This conversation highlights the power of education, community, and informed choices, while offering practical insight into why fueling well and building strength matter at any age.
